# proxy-addr
|
||||
|
||||
[![NPM Version][npm-version-image]][npm-url]
|
||||
[![NPM Downloads][npm-downloads-image]][npm-url]
|
||||
[![Node.js Version][node-image]][node-url]
|
||||
[![Build Status][ci-image]][ci-url]
|
||||
[![Test Coverage][coveralls-image]][coveralls-url]
|
||||
|
||||
Determine address of proxied request

## API
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
var proxyaddr = require('proxy-addr')
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### proxyaddr(req, trust)
|
||||
|
||||
Return the address of the request, using the given `trust` parameter.
|
||||
|
||||
The `trust` argument is a function that returns `true` if you trust
|
||||
the address, `false` if you don't. The closest untrusted address is
|
||||
returned.
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
proxyaddr(req, function (addr) { return addr === '127.0.0.1' })
|
||||
proxyaddr(req, function (addr, i) { return i < 1 })
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
The `trust` arugment may also be a single IP address string or an
|
||||
array of trusted addresses, as plain IP addresses, CIDR-formatted
|
||||
strings, or IP/netmask strings.
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
proxyaddr(req, '127.0.0.1')
|
||||
proxyaddr(req, ['127.0.0.0/8', '10.0.0.0/8'])
|
||||
proxyaddr(req, ['127.0.0.0/255.0.0.0', '192.168.0.0/255.255.0.0'])
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
This module also supports IPv6. Your IPv6 addresses will be normalized
|
||||
automatically (i.e. `fe80::00ed:1` equals `fe80:0:0:0:0:0:ed:1`).
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
proxyaddr(req, '::1')
|
||||
proxyaddr(req, ['::1/128', 'fe80::/10'])
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
This module will automatically work with IPv4-mapped IPv6 addresses
|
||||
as well to support node.js in IPv6-only mode. This means that you do
|
||||
not have to specify both `::ffff:a00:1` and `10.0.0.1`.
|
||||
|
||||
As a convenience, this module also takes certain pre-defined names
|
||||
in addition to IP addresses, which expand into IP addresses:
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
proxyaddr(req, 'loopback')
|
||||
proxyaddr(req, ['loopback', 'fc00:ac:1ab5:fff::1/64'])
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
* `loopback`: IPv4 and IPv6 loopback addresses (like `::1` and
|
||||
`127.0.0.1`).
|
||||
* `linklocal`: IPv4 and IPv6 link-local addresses (like
|
||||
`fe80::1:1:1:1` and `169.254.0.1`).
|
||||
* `uniquelocal`: IPv4 private addresses and IPv6 unique-local
|
||||
addresses (like `fc00:ac:1ab5:fff::1` and `192.168.0.1`).
|
||||
|
||||
When `trust` is specified as a function, it will be called for each
|
||||
address to determine if it is a trusted address. The function is
|
||||
given two arguments: `addr` and `i`, where `addr` is a string of
|
||||
the address to check and `i` is a number that represents the distance
|
||||
from the socket address.
|
||||
|
||||
### proxyaddr.all(req, [trust])
|
||||
|
||||
Return all the addresses of the request, optionally stopping at the
|
||||
first untrusted. This array is ordered from closest to furthest
|
||||
(i.e. `arr[0] === req.connection.remoteAddress`).
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
proxyaddr.all(req)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
The optional `trust` argument takes the same arguments as `trust`
|
||||
does in `proxyaddr(req, trust)`.
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
proxyaddr.all(req, 'loopback')
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
### proxyaddr.compile(val)
|
||||
|
||||
Compiles argument `val` into a `trust` function. This function takes
|
||||
the same arguments as `trust` does in `proxyaddr(req, trust)` and
|
||||
returns a function suitable for `proxyaddr(req, trust)`.
|
||||
|
||||
```js
|
||||
var trust = proxyaddr.compile('loopback')
|
||||
var addr = proxyaddr(req, trust)
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
This function is meant to be optimized for use against every request.
|
||||
It is recommend to compile a trust function up-front for the trusted
|
||||
configuration and pass that to `proxyaddr(req, trust)` for each request.

/*!
|
||||
* proxy-addr
|
||||
* Copyright(c) 2014-2016 Douglas Christopher Wilson
|
||||
* MIT Licensed
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
'use strict'
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Module exports.
|
||||
* @public
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
module.exports = proxyaddr
|
||||
module.exports.all = alladdrs
|
||||
module.exports.compile = compile
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Module dependencies.
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
var forwarded = require('forwarded')
|
||||
var ipaddr = require('ipaddr.js')
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Variables.
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
var DIGIT_REGEXP = /^[0-9]+$/
|
||||
var isip = ipaddr.isValid
|
||||
var parseip = ipaddr.parse
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Pre-defined IP ranges.
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
var IP_RANGES = {
|
||||
linklocal: ['169.254.0.0/16', 'fe80::/10'],
|
||||
loopback: ['127.0.0.1/8', '::1/128'],
|
||||
uniquelocal: ['10.0.0.0/8', '172.16.0.0/12', '192.168.0.0/16', 'fc00::/7']
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Get all addresses in the request, optionally stopping
|
||||
* at the first untrusted.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param {Object} request
|
||||
* @param {Function|Array|String} [trust]
|
||||
* @public
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function alladdrs (req, trust) {
|
||||
// get addresses
|
||||
var addrs = forwarded(req)
|
||||
|
||||
if (!trust) {
|
||||
// Return all addresses
|
||||
return addrs
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
if (typeof trust !== 'function') {
|
||||
trust = compile(trust)
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
for (var i = 0; i < addrs.length - 1; i++) {
|
||||
if (trust(addrs[i], i)) continue
|
||||
|
||||
addrs.length = i + 1
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
return addrs
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Compile argument into trust function.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param {Array|String} val
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function compile (val) {
|
||||
if (!val) {
|
||||
throw new TypeError('argument is required')
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
var trust
|
||||
|
||||
if (typeof val === 'string') {
|
||||
trust = [val]
|
||||
} else if (Array.isArray(val)) {
|
||||
trust = val.slice()
|
||||
} else {
|
||||
throw new TypeError('unsupported trust argument')
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
for (var i = 0; i < trust.length; i++) {
|
||||
val = trust[i]
|
||||
|
||||
if (!Object.prototype.hasOwnProperty.call(IP_RANGES, val)) {
|
||||
continue
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// Splice in pre-defined range
|
||||
val = IP_RANGES[val]
|
||||
trust.splice.apply(trust, [i, 1].concat(val))
|
||||
i += val.length - 1
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
return compileTrust(compileRangeSubnets(trust))
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Compile `arr` elements into range subnets.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param {Array} arr
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function compileRangeSubnets (arr) {
|
||||
var rangeSubnets = new Array(arr.length)
|
||||
|
||||
for (var i = 0; i < arr.length; i++) {
|
||||
rangeSubnets[i] = parseipNotation(arr[i])
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
return rangeSubnets
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Compile range subnet array into trust function.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param {Array} rangeSubnets
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function compileTrust (rangeSubnets) {
|
||||
// Return optimized function based on length
|
||||
var len = rangeSubnets.length
|
||||
return len === 0
|
||||
? trustNone
|
||||
: len === 1
|
||||
? trustSingle(rangeSubnets[0])
|
||||
: trustMulti(rangeSubnets)
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Parse IP notation string into range subnet.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param {String} note
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function parseipNotation (note) {
|
||||
var pos = note.lastIndexOf('/')
|
||||
var str = pos !== -1
|
||||
? note.substring(0, pos)
|
||||
: note
|
||||
|
||||
if (!isip(str)) {
|
||||
throw new TypeError('invalid IP address: ' + str)
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
var ip = parseip(str)
|
||||
|
||||
if (pos === -1 && ip.kind() === 'ipv6' && ip.isIPv4MappedAddress()) {
|
||||
// Store as IPv4
|
||||
ip = ip.toIPv4Address()
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
var max = ip.kind() === 'ipv6'
|
||||
? 128
|
||||
: 32
|
||||
|
||||
var range = pos !== -1
|
||||
? note.substring(pos + 1, note.length)
|
||||
: null
|
||||
|
||||
if (range === null) {
|
||||
range = max
|
||||
} else if (DIGIT_REGEXP.test(range)) {
|
||||
range = parseInt(range, 10)
|
||||
} else if (ip.kind() === 'ipv4' && isip(range)) {
|
||||
range = parseNetmask(range)
|
||||
} else {
|
||||
range = null
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
if (range <= 0 || range > max) {
|
||||
throw new TypeError('invalid range on address: ' + note)
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
return [ip, range]
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Parse netmask string into CIDR range.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param {String} netmask
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function parseNetmask (netmask) {
|
||||
var ip = parseip(netmask)
|
||||
var kind = ip.kind()
|
||||
|
||||
return kind === 'ipv4'
|
||||
? ip.prefixLengthFromSubnetMask()
|
||||
: null
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Determine address of proxied request.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param {Object} request
|
||||
* @param {Function|Array|String} trust
|
||||
* @public
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function proxyaddr (req, trust) {
|
||||
if (!req) {
|
||||
throw new TypeError('req argument is required')
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
if (!trust) {
|
||||
throw new TypeError('trust argument is required')
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
var addrs = alladdrs(req, trust)
|
||||
var addr = addrs[addrs.length - 1]
|
||||
|
||||
return addr
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Static trust function to trust nothing.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function trustNone () {
|
||||
return false
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Compile trust function for multiple subnets.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param {Array} subnets
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function trustMulti (subnets) {
|
||||
return function trust (addr) {
|
||||
if (!isip(addr)) return false
|
||||
|
||||
var ip = parseip(addr)
|
||||
var ipconv
|
||||
var kind = ip.kind()
|
||||
|
||||
for (var i = 0; i < subnets.length; i++) {
|
||||
var subnet = subnets[i]
|
||||
var subnetip = subnet[0]
|
||||
var subnetkind = subnetip.kind()
|
||||
var subnetrange = subnet[1]
|
||||
var trusted = ip
|
||||
|
||||
if (kind !== subnetkind) {
|
||||
if (subnetkind === 'ipv4' && !ip.isIPv4MappedAddress()) {
|
||||
// Incompatible IP addresses
|
||||
continue
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
if (!ipconv) {
|
||||
// Convert IP to match subnet IP kind
|
||||
ipconv = subnetkind === 'ipv4'
|
||||
? ip.toIPv4Address()
|
||||
: ip.toIPv4MappedAddress()
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
trusted = ipconv
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
if (trusted.match(subnetip, subnetrange)) {
|
||||
return true
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
return false
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* Compile trust function for single subnet.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param {Object} subnet
|
||||
* @private
|
||||
*/
|
||||
|
||||
function trustSingle (subnet) {
|
||||
var subnetip = subnet[0]
|
||||
var subnetkind = subnetip.kind()
|
||||
var subnetisipv4 = subnetkind === 'ipv4'
|
||||
var subnetrange = subnet[1]
|
||||
|
||||
return function trust (addr) {
|
||||
if (!isip(addr)) return false
|
||||
|
||||
var ip = parseip(addr)
|
||||
var kind = ip.kind()
|
||||
|
||||
if (kind !== subnetkind) {
|
||||
if (subnetisipv4 && !ip.isIPv4MappedAddress()) {
|
||||
// Incompatible IP addresses
|
||||
return false
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// Convert IP to match subnet IP kind
|
||||
ip = subnetisipv4
|
||||
? ip.toIPv4Address()
|
||||
: ip.toIPv4MappedAddress()
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
return ip.match(subnetip, subnetrange)
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
